Comparing quotes isn’t just about the bottom line. Ask each shop to break down parts by brand (OEM, aftermarket, remanufactured) and to list any core charges or environmental fees. Clarify labor hours and the posted labor rate. Two estimates can look different because one uses premium parts with a longer warranty, while the other uses budget parts and a shorter guarantee. Neither choice is automatically wrong—you just need to know what you’re buying.
Dealerships shine for recalls, software updates, and complex systems tied to factory tooling—especially on newer vehicles, hybrids, and EVs. They often have brand-specific training and access to technical service bulletins. That said, they can be pricier and busier. Independents range widely, but a solid local shop can match dealership quality for maintenance and many repairs, usually with more flexible pricing and faster scheduling. Look for specialists if you drive a less common make or have performance mods.
When people ask about Carousell delivery time in Singapore, they usually want to know how long it takes from tapping “buy” to unboxing at home. The catch: it depends on a few moving parts. First is the delivery method you and the seller choose. Meet-up, basic mailing, tracked courier, locker drop-off, or same-day services each follow different timelines. Second is seller handling time: how quickly the seller packs, prints labels, and drops off the parcel or schedules pickup. Third is cut-off times and non-working days. Couriers tend to count working days; weekend drop-offs may only start moving on Monday. Public holidays can also add a day or two. Finally, there’s the last-mile complexity of your location. Condo security, office mailrooms, or missed deliveries can mean re-attempts. In short, “Carousell delivery time Singapore” isn’t one fixed number. The fastest options can be same-day, while budget mailing can stretch several days. Most tracked couriers land in the sweet spot of a few working days. The key is choosing the right method for the urgency and being realistic about weekends, rain, and festive-season slowdowns.
Let’s talk options, because that’s what shapes delivery time. Meet-up is the fastest if both parties are available and nearby; you could exchange the item the same day, but it takes coordination. Basic mail via letterbox is the cheapest for small items, but it’s also the slowest and riskiest because it’s usually untracked. Many buyers prefer tracked mailing or door-to-door courier. With integrated Carousell delivery partners in Singapore, tracked parcels typically arrive within a few working days once the seller hands them over. If you need speed, on-demand couriers (think same-day or next-day) are an option for certain items and distances, though they cost more. Locker-to-door or door-to-door services with tracking strike a good balance between price and predictability. For bulky goods, some sellers use scheduled van deliveries, which may add a day to arrange. As a rough guide, expect same-day for urgent on-demand services, around 1–3 working days for mainstream tracked couriers once shipped, and longer for basic mail. Always check the listing’s stated method and ask the seller if you need a specific timeline.
Lay everything out on a clean towel and do a quick inventory: the main Car28 unit, power harness(es), mounts or adhesives, any antennas or sensors, and the printed labels. If the kit includes adhesive pads, keep the liners on until you’re ready to stick. Plug the unit into a household USB power bank if possible to pre-boot and make sure the status light behaves as expected. A quick pre-check saves time later.
Choose a mounting spot with three criteria: stable, ventilated, and invisible from outside. For windscreen-mounted modules, clean the glass with alcohol, let it dry, and test-fit before you peel adhesive. If you’re placing the unit under the dash, prioritize airflow and a firm surface; you don’t want the unit rattling or overheating. Keep the module away from airbag seams and any panels that move. A few soft foam pads can eliminate squeaks between plastic surfaces.
